About Central Arkansas Treatment Services — Detox Treatment

Facility Overview

Central Arkansas Treatment Services, located in Bryant, AR, provides a range of outpatient detoxification and substance use treatment programs. The facility offers outpatient options for methadone, buprenorphine, or naltrexone treatment, along with regular outpatient services tailored for adults, seniors, and young adults. The center has expertise in various therapeutic approaches, including brief intervention, cognitive behavioral therapy, and motivational interviewing. It features specialized programs designed to support both adult men and women, as well as those who have encountered intimate partner violence or domestic violence. Committed to delivering high-quality care, Central Arkansas Treatment Services is a welcoming environment for individuals of all genders seeking compassionate and effective addiction treatment.

This center provides medication-assisted treatment (MAT) using Methadone used in Treatment. These FDA-approved medications help manage withdrawal symptoms and reduce cravings. A physician will determine the appropriate protocol based on your individual assessment.

Outpatient treatment is designed for individuals who need flexibility. Sessions are typically scheduled around work, school, or family responsibilities. This allows you to apply recovery skills in real-world situations while receiving professional support.

Young adult tracks address the unique challenges of this age group, including peer pressure, identity formation, and transitioning to independence. These programs often include career counseling and life skills development alongside traditional addiction therapy.

This center offers programming tailored to military veterans, addressing combat-related trauma, PTSD, and the unique stressors of military life. Staff familiar with veteran culture provide care in a supportive environment. The facility may also coordinate with VA benefits — contact admissions for eligibility details.

This facility provides LGBTQ+-affirming care in a welcoming environment. Treatment addresses the specific challenges faced by LGBTQ+ individuals, including minority stress, family rejection, and discrimination. Staff receive training to deliver culturally competent, respectful care.

Gender-specific programming allows women to address topics like trauma, relationships, and parenting in a supportive setting. Some facilities offer childcare coordination or family housing options. Inquire about pregnancy-safe protocols if applicable.

Continuing care planning begins before discharge and may include step-down to outpatient services, referrals to sober living homes, alumni group meetings, and connections to community recovery resources. Many facilities maintain alumni networks that provide ongoing peer support and accountability.
